爱意满满的作品展示区。
samzong

[开源分享] Recall 一个 local-first 的 TUI 工具,把散落在各个 AI CLI 里的会话都能本地搜索

  •  
  •   samzong ·
    samzong · Apr 13 · 1270 views
    This topic created in 32 days ago, the information mentioned may be changed or developed.

    同时用几个 CLI 工具 cc, opencode, codex 同时配合 worktree 使用,发现一个体验不顺的问题,历史会话是根据路径进行检索,实际这些在你电脑上都是有的,所以就自己弄一个,作用其实很简单,就是帮你发现电脑上所有的 session 然后提供了一个快捷检索和预览的统一入口,当然也可以直接 resume 。

    自己弄了,cc,oc,codex ,其他人贡献了 gemini,kiro, 提了 copilot 的需求。

    工具 自动发现 关键词搜索 语义搜索 在原 CLI 里 resume
    Claude Code
    OpenCode
    Codex
    Gemini CLI
    Kiro
    GitHub Copilot CLI
    brew install samzong/tap/recall
    

    安装后 recall sync 一下就会自动扫出它们的 session 目录,不需要配置。

    一个小玩意儿;如果你也有这块的困扰,可以试试看。如果你发现自己的 CLI 不在,欢迎 Issue/PR 。

    https://github.com/samzong/Recall

    https://asciinema.org/a/909453

    5 replies    2026-04-14 19:21:23 +08:00
    gap
        1
    gap  
       Apr 13   ❤️ 1
    是个切实的需求,感谢🙏
    SayHelloHi
        2
    SayHelloHi  
       Apr 14
    很棒

    能否添加一个 export 功能,输出文件为 markdown 格式

    可以单选一个 或者多选几个 导出到指定文件夹
    nenosyyan
        3
    nenosyyan  
       Apr 14
    支持⬆️
    samzong
        4
    samzong  
    OP
       Apr 14 via iPhone
    @SayHelloHi 已经有了 export 的,你在 session 详情用 e 就可以了,在当前目录
    samzong
        5
    samzong  
    OP
       Apr 14 via iPhone
    @nenosyyan 感谢🙏
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   2994 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 41ms · UTC 02:10 · PVG 10:10 · LAX 19:10 · JFK 22:10
    ♥ Do have faith in what you're doing.